Permits in Epping.

Permit requirements for dumpster rentals in Epping, New Hampshire depend primarily on where the container will be placed. Private property placements—such as driveways, parking lots, or construction sites—generally don't require permits. However, if the dumpster needs to be positioned on a public street, sidewalk, or right-of-way, you'll need approval from Epping municipal authorities.

The permit application process in New Hampshire typically involves submitting details about the dumpster size, placement location, and rental duration. Most Epping providers can advise on whether a permit is necessary and help coordinate the application. Processing times usually range from 24 to 72 hours, with fees averaging $50-$150 depending on the rental duration and location. Planning ahead ensures your project stays on schedule.

Rental pricing in Epping.

Understanding dumpster rental pricing in Epping, New Hampshire helps you budget accurately for your project. Small 10-yard containers typically range from $250-$400, making them cost-effective for minor renovations and cleanouts. Mid-sized 20-yard dumpsters, popular for home remodels, generally cost $350-$500. Larger 30-yard containers run $400-$550, while maximum-capacity 40-yard roll-offs typically range from $450-$650 in the Epping area.

Standard pricing in New Hampshire usually includes delivery, pickup, and disposal within specified weight limits (often 1-4 tons depending on size). Overages incur additional fees, typically $50-$100 per ton. Extended rental periods beyond the standard week or two cost $10-$20 per additional day. Some Epping providers offer flat-rate pricing for specific project types, while others charge based on weight and material type. Heavy debris like concrete or dirt may cost more than general household waste. Comparing detailed quotes from multiple Epping companies ensures you get the best value.

What can go in.

Understanding what can and cannot go in your Epping, New Hampshire dumpster rental is crucial for avoiding fines and additional fees. Generally accepted materials include construction debris (wood, drywall, flooring), household junk (furniture, appliances without refrigerants), yard waste (branches, leaves, soil), and general trash. Most Epping providers accept mixed loads for standard projects, though separating materials can sometimes reduce costs.

Prohibited items in New Hampshire typically include hazardous materials (paint, chemicals, solvents, asbestos), electronics (TVs, computers, monitors), tires, batteries, propane tanks, and appliances containing refrigerants (refrigerators, air conditioners). These materials require special handling and disposal through designated facilities. Some Epping providers offer separate services for specific waste streams like concrete-only or clean wood. Violating disposal regulations can result in additional fees, contaminated load charges, or legal liability. Always verify acceptable materials with your Epping rental company before loading your dumpster.
